1

Experienced roofers in Roswell GA can handle everything from minor fixes to complete roof replacements.

News Discuss 
All About the Vital Roof Providers Every House Owner Must Know From regular evaluations and essential repair work to understanding when a complete replacement is required, a homeowner's understanding can substantially impact the longevity of their roof covering. Different types of roof products also play a part in the roof's https://jacksonville-nc-roofing-c08531.pages10.com/get-professional-roof-installation-services-to-ensure-a-durable-and-high-quality-roofing-system-for-your-home-69402211

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story